PLAYERS CODE OF CONDUCT
PARTICIPATE IN SPORTS, HAVE FUN
Players are the most important people in the sport. Playing for a team, and for the team to win, is the most fundamental part of the game. Fair play and respect for all others in the game is fundamentally important.
- Report to training sessions, matches and club activities at the specified times.
- Wear your club tracksuit when representing the club.
- Be smartly presented at all times when representing the club.
- Wear shin pads for training and games.
- Not to wear jewellery (including watches) at training or games.
- No mobile telephones at training or games unless stored in a safe place.
- Not use abusive or bad language.
- Respect the match officials, other players and coaches.
- At no time act in such a way as to bring the name of Moray Girls FC in disrepute.
- Notify the Club at least 24 hours prior to the activity if the Player is unavailable for selection.
- Provide 100% concentration, energy and dedication.
- Keep a positive and constructive attitude towards other players & team managers / coaches, at training and games.
- Maintain a lifestyle appropriate to development - with regards to diet and nutrition, rest and relaxation in accordance with the guidance given by Moray Girls FC.
- Know and abide by the laws, rules and spirit of the game, and the competition rules.
